Colts, Steelers Receive Positive Injury Updates on Key Defensive Stars
The Pittsburgh Steelers received encouraging injury updates on their star cornerbacks, with Jalen Ramsey expected to return to full practice soon after missing four sessions due to a minor issue, and Darius Slay recovering quickly from an ankle injury sustained during drills. Meanwhile, the Indianapolis Colts are dealing with multiple injuries across their roster, particularly in the secondary, where key players JuJu Brents, Jaylon Jones, Nick Cross, and rookie Justin Walley are sidelined with various ailments. However, Colts veteran cornerback Kenny Moore II appears to have avoided a serious knee injury suffered during practice, offering a much-needed boost to a defense already stretched thin and enabling him to possibly return by Week 1. Wide receiver Alec Pierce of the Colts is also day-to-day with a groin injury but is not expected to miss significant time, which is vital as the team plans to emphasize its passing game. The Colts are relying on other receivers and young backups to fill roles as they navigate these injuries during preseason preparations. Overall, the Steelers and Colts are managing key player injuries with cautious optimism as they approach the start of the 2025 NFL regular season.
